Heads up: if the Lintrock baseline file in the Quarrow repo drifts from main, CI fails with a "stale baseline" error even when the code is fine. Quick fix is to regenerate the baseline on a clean checkout and re-push. If a customer build is blocked, confirm the failing run matches the token below before escalating.

build token for yadug-yagag: htk21_c863c33eb8b82c0c9c152

## 3.8.0 — Changed defaults in Mapforge tile cache

Heads up, on-call folks: the Mapforge cache layer now evicts by LRU instead of TTL-only, and the default memory ceiling doubled. Cold-start warmup is also on by default, so expect a brief CPU spike after restarts — that's normal, don't page anyone. Stale-while-revalidate is enabled for zoom levels 0–8. After upgrading, nodes pick up the new defaults shown here:

config for kajof-fahif:
[druael]
port = 9000
region = east-4
host = druael.paliqlabs.internal
timeout_ms = 2000
retries = 2

Alert: Quillbus upgrade drift detected

One or more broker nodes are running a version behind the fleet target — probably a node that missed the last rolling upgrade. Mixed versions are fine briefly, but don't let it sit overnight or replication gets cranky. The upgrade checklist and current target version live here.

wiki page, kahog-hahig: https://vault.zemvargrid.internal/display/deploy/repo/settings/merge_requests/job/settings/6f3b933774dbc5320a4daa18

**Welcome to the Stubwise pricing experiment!**

Hey — as release manager, you'll gate the weekly rollout of Stubwise's dynamic ticket-pricing variants. Most of it is push-button, but the variant vault re-locks after each release train. Before you cut a release, unlock it so the pricing configs ship correctly, using the recovery passphrase below.

vault phrase of kajef-tafog = wenox-briix